MALAPPURAM: Samastha Kerala Jem-iyyathul Ulama’s mouthpiece strongly criticized the ambiguity within the Congress party in participating in the inauguration ceremony of the new Ram temple in Ayodhya. The article warned the Congress party that the Dalits and minorities would consider moving to another political alternative if the party failed to protect their interest.

‘Will Congress set foot in the temple land where a mosque was demolished once’, the headline in the article was forthright and it also heaped praises on CPM for its hasty decision denying the invitation. The article cheered Sitaram Yechury’s resoluteness while lamenting Sonia Gandhi’s spiritless mien in the face of a challenge.

“ Congress wants to participate in the event or else face a humiliating defeat across the Hindi heartland. Their soft Hindutva stance was chastised much and was considered the mainspring for the party’s humiliating defeats in recent elections. The party looks to bounce back from the trouncing and should make the most of 2024. For this purpose, Congress needs to adopt a fierce Hindutva stance similar to what is espoused by the BJP. We don’t know who is guiding Congress to adopt such puerile political tactic that uses religion as a weapon to win votes.” the article said.

The article then asked the Congress leadership to ally with secular democratic parties and warned not to fall into the BJP's trap of dividing the country on a religious basis.
